Rep. Wexton Introduces Bipartisan Legislation to Reform Statutes of Limitations Laws for Child Sex Abuse Crimes
July 30, 2021
WASHINGTON, July 30 -- Rep. Jennifer Wexton, D-Virginia, issued the following news release:

Congresswoman Jennifer Wexton (D-VA) and Congresswoman Maria Elvira Salazar (R-FL) introduced the bipartisan Statutes of Limitations for Child Sexual Abuse Reform Act to incentivize states to eliminate their statues of limitations laws for child sexual abuse, exploitation, and sex trafficking and allow for the revival of previously time-barred civil claims for such crimes.
